Nokia 5.4 vs Nokia 7.1
Here you can compare Nokia 5.4 and Nokia 7.1. Comparing Nokia 5.4 vs Nokia 7.1 on Smartprix enables you to check their respective specs scores and unique features. It would potentially help you understand how Nokia 5.4 stands against Nokia 7.1 and which one should you buy The current lowest price found for Nokia 5.4 is ₹8,350 and for Nokia 7.1 is ₹15,494. The details of both of these products were last updated on Apr 25, 2024.
Specification | Nokia 5.4 | Nokia 7.1 |
---|---|---|
Rear Camera | 48 MP (Main) 5 MP (Ultra Wide) 2 MP (Macro) 2 MP (Depth Sensor) with autofocus | 12 MP + 5 MP with autofocus |
Display | 6.39 inches, 1560 x 720 pixels, 60 Hz | 5.84 inches, 1080 x 2280 pixels |
CPU | 2 GHz, Octa Core Processor | 1.8 GHz, Octa Core Processor |
Battery | 4000 mAh | 3060 mAh, Li-ion Battery |
RAM | 4 GB | 4 GB |
Price | ₹8,350 | ₹15,494 |
